The Municipal Stormwater Management (SWM) System serving the Township is a separate system for stormwater within the Grand River watershed. The Municipal SWM System consists of storm sewers, culverts, ditches, Stormwater Management Facilities and outlets.
The Environmental Compliance Approval (ECA) dated January 22, 2024 covers the entire Municipal SWM System owned and operated by the Township. This ECA does not cover municipally, or privately owned sewage works on industrial or commercial land.
The ECA is issued pursuant to the Environmental Protection Act, R.S.O 1990, c. E. 19 (EPA), and the regulations made thereunder and subject to the limitations thereof, under section 20.3 of Part II.1 of the EPA.
